Bodies responsible for standards

 
Body
(responsible for standards and regulations) legal or administrative entity that has specific tasks and composition
NOTE: Examples of bodies are organizations, authorities, companies and foundations.
Organization
Body that is based on the membership of other bodies or individuals and has an established constitution and its own administration
Standardizing body
Body that has recognized activities in standardization
Standards body
Standardizing body recognized at national, regional or international level, that has as a principal function, by virtue of its statutes, the preparation, approval or adoption of standards that are made available to the public
NOTE: A standards body may also have other principal functions.
National standards body
Standards body recognized at the national level, that is eligible to be the national member of the corresponding international and regional standards organizations

National standards body in the Republic of Croatia is
CROATIAN STANDARDS INSTITUTE (HRVATSKI ZAVOD ZA NORME) - HZN

Some national standards bodies:
ASSOCIATION FRANÇAISE DE NORMALISATION - AFNOR
BRITISH STANDARDS INSTITUTION - BSI
DEUTSCHES INSTITUT FÜR NORMUNG - DIN
ENTE NAZIONALE ITALIANO DI UNIFICAZIONE - UNI
ÖSTERREICHISCHES NORMUNGSINSTITUT - ON
SLOVENSKI INSTITUT ZA NORMIZACIJU - SIST
Regional standardizing organization
Standardizing organization whose membership is open to the relevant national body from each country within one specific geographical, political or economic area only
Regional standards organization
Standards organization whose membership is open to the relevant national body from each country within one geographical, political or economic area only

Example: European standardization

European organizations for standardization:
EUROPEAN COMMITTEE FOR STANDARDIZATION - CEN
EUROPEAN COMMITTEE FOR ELECTROTECHNICAL STANDARDIZATION - CENELEC
EUROPEAN TELECOMMUNICATIONS STANDARDS INSTITUTE - ETSI
International standardizing organization
Standardizing organization whose membership is open to the relevant national body from every country
International standards organization
Standards organization whose membership is open to the relevant national body from every country

The most famous international organizations for standardization:
INTERNATIONAL ORGANIZATION FOR STANDARDIZATION - ISO
INTERNATIONAL ELECTROTECHNICAL COMMISSION - IEC
